STATS:
Kids who learn about the risks of drugs from their parents are significantly less likely to use drugs, yet 20 percent report not getting that benefit.
*PATS 2013
“Heavy” use of marijuana among teens is up 40 percent since 2008.
*PATS 2013
10 million young people (12 to 29 year olds) in America are in current need of treatment for substance abuse and addiction.
*NSDUH 2012
